how do you find the R888s do you get enough heat into them?

I'm worried about going to semis because of the low power and no weight.
Logged
e-mail Reply: 129 - 204
steve
Posted on: Saturday, July 24th, 2010, 11:41:22pm Quote Report to Moderator
Guest User
Just normal driving seems to get some temperature into them and the grip level is a hell of a lot higher than normal tyres. I think you would be very happy with them you have a bit of a head start with higher ambient air temperatures .....

J.J totally beautiful. Nice work mate. What size and offset are your black wheels?



The wheels are now on Dons AZ1.  They were six and an half with forty off set. But would slightly touch the rear arch lips when hard cornering. Ive lowered the car now by 30mm so i went back to the standard wheels.
